Output 20ba859a7793deb3eaff94fd014a614aa1be32ac4ce21eb2a5bf75fd611a618a:1

value
363687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6683830d553aecf9c33015ae30d33f66744431a0 OP_EQUAL
address
3B34PieyumWE9rv2vxaMU3zp8vQnygL1Sg
transaction
20ba859a7793deb3eaff94fd014a614aa1be32ac4ce21eb2a5bf75fd611a618a
spent
true